South Houston, TX, is a city of the Houston metropolitan area. The city has a population of about 17,000. The city borders both Houston and Pasadena.
The Pasadena Independent School District serves the city of South Houston. Within the school district is the South Houston High School. An interesting attraction to visit is the Mixon Museum. The small archive has a collection of 20 years' worth of movie prop creatures and aliens. The museum belongs to and features the work of Bart Mixon, a make-up artist and visual effects artist who has worked on Men in Black 2, It, and The Fantastic Four. The museum also has a collection of movie posters from every movie Mixon has worked on.
If the Mixon Museum isn't your cup of tea, try a more historic location like the San Jacinto Battleground. The battle of San Jacinto was an important battle in Texas's history. The battle won Texas its independence from Mexico, and eventually led to the annexation of Texas into the United States in 1845. You can plan a picnic for the day, or just stroll the grounds and appreciate its mark on history. There is a monument at the park that includes a small San Jacinto Museum of History that chronicles the battle and over 400 years of Texan history. You can ride to the top of the monument to get a bird's eye view of the battlefield.
